Apoptosis induced in mouse hepatitis virus-infected cells by a virus-specific CD8+ cytotoxic T-lymphocyte clone.

S Shibata1, S Kyuwa, S K Lee, Y Toyoda, N Goto.   

Abstract

Morphological changes of mouse hepatitis virus-infected J774.1 cells cocultured with cloned mouse hepatitis virus-specific CD8+ cytotoxic T lymphocytes were examined by electron microscopy. Condensation and margination of chromatin, cellular shrinkage with severe vacuolar degeneration, and blebbing were observed. In addition, fragmentation of cellular DNA was observed, and a decrease in virus titer was accompanied by those changes. These findings show that the cloned cytotoxic T lymphocytes induce in the target cell an internal degradation program termed apoptosis, which results in virus clearance.
